零度AI
进阶20 分钟阅读

Claude Code 团队协作最佳实践

学习如何在团队中使用 Claude Code,提升团队开发效率和代码质量

Claude Code团队协作代码审查最佳实践

为什么团队需要 Claude Code?

在团队开发中,Claude Code 可以帮助:

  • 🤝 统一代码风格:全团队遵循相同的编码规范
  • 📚 知识共享:新人快速上手,经验传承
  • 🔍 代码质量提升:自动审查,减少错误
  • 开发效率翻倍:重复工作自动化

团队配置指南

1. 统一项目配置

创建 CLAUDE.md

在项目根目录创建 CLAUDE.md 文件,包含:

markdown
# 项目配置

## 技术栈
- 前端:React + TypeScript + Tailwind CSS
- 后端:Node.js + Express + PostgreSQL
- 工具:ESLint, Prettier, Jest

## 编码规范
- 2 空格缩进
- 使用单引号
- 组件名 PascalCase
- 文件和变量名 camelCase

## 项目架构
- /src/components - 通用组件
- /src/pages - 页面组件
- /src/lib - 工具函数
- /src/hooks - 自定义 hooks

配置开发工具

帮我为团队配置统一的开发工具: - ESLint 配置 - Prettier 配置 - VS Code settings

创建项目模板

帮我创建一个项目模板,包含: - 标准目录结构 - 常用组件库 - 开发工具配置 - CI/CD 流程

2. 团队知识库建设

帮我创建一个团队知识库,包含: - 项目架构说明 - 开发流程文档 - 常见问题解答 - 最佳实践总结

代码审查自动化

1. 前置审查

在提交代码前,让 Claude Code 先审查:

在提交前帮我审查这段代码: - 检查代码质量 - 找出潜在 Bug - 评估性能问题 - 检查安全漏洞

2. 团队代码审查辅助

帮我准备代码审查报告: - 变更内容总结 - 主要改进点 - 潜在问题列表 - 建议和优化

3. 自动代码风格统一

帮我统一这个项目的代码风格

新人上手加速

1. 自动化入门引导

帮我创建一个新人上手指南: 1. 项目简介 2. 环境配置 3. 开发流程 4. 常见问题

2. 代码解释与学习

帮我解释这个模块的代码,让新人能快速理解

3. 任务引导

我是团队新人,帮我: 1. 理解当前任务 2. 提供实现思路 3. 给出代码模板 4. 指出需要注意的地方

团队协作流程优化

1. 任务分配与协作

帮我分解这个功能需求为团队可以并行开发的任务

2. 代码合并准备

帮我准备代码合并: 1. 检查是否有冲突 2. 验证功能完整性 3. 运行相关测试 4. 更新变更日志

3. 发布准备

帮我准备发布: 1. 更新版本号 2. 生成发布说明 3. 检查所有测试通过 4. 准备部署脚本

最佳实践案例

案例一:统一代码规范

问题: 团队成员代码风格不一致,合并时经常冲突

解决方案:

帮我创建统一的代码规范配置: 1. ESLint 规则 2. Prettier 配置 3. Git hooks 自动格式化 4. 文档说明

案例二:提升代码质量

问题: 代码审查时发现大量低级错误

解决方案:

帮我创建代码质量保证流程: 1. 提交前自动检查 2. 单元测试要求 3. 代码审查清单 4. 质量标准文档

案例三:加速新人上手

问题: 新人上手太慢,需要大量指导

解决方案:

帮我创建新人上手指南和自动化引导: 1. 项目介绍文档 2. 开发环境一键配置 3. 常见任务模板 4. 代码学习路径

团队沟通优化

1. 技术决策文档化

帮我记录这次技术决策: - 决策背景 - 选项比较 - 最终选择 - 后续跟进

2. 架构设计讨论

作为架构师,帮我评估这个技术方案: - 优点和缺点 - 潜在风险 - 实施建议 - 替代方案

3. 团队知识沉淀

帮我整理团队的技术知识: - 最佳实践 - 踩坑记录 - 解决方案库 - 学习资源

工具与集成

1. CI/CD 集成

帮我配置 CI/CD 流程: - 自动测试 - 自动部署 - 质量门禁 - 通知设置

2. Git 工作流优化

帮我优化 Git 工作流: - 分支策略 - 提交规范 - 合并流程 - 发布流程

3. 监控与反馈

帮我设置开发反馈循环: - 错误监控 - 性能监控 - 用户反馈收集 - 迭代优化

团队培训与提升

1. 持续学习计划

帮我制定团队学习计划: - 技术栈学习路径 - 最佳实践分享 - 定期代码复盘 - 技术分享会

2. 技能提升

帮我为团队准备技术培训: - 现代 React 模式 - TypeScript 高级用法 - 性能优化技巧 - 测试最佳实践

常见问题

Q: 如何避免团队成员使用 Claude Code 产生风格不一致?

A: 确保所有成员都使用相同的 CLAUDE.md 配置文件,定期做代码风格统一。

Q: 如何保证代码质量?

A:

  1. 前置自动检查
  2. 代码审查流程
  3. 测试覆盖率要求
  4. 定期质量审计

Q: 新人如何快速融入?

A:

  1. 完善的文档
  2. 自动化的环境配置
  3. 任务模板和引导
  4. 结对编程机制

下一步

应用到你的团队

现在你已经掌握了团队协作的最佳实践。下一步:

  1. 在你的团队中应用这些方法
  2. 阅读 Claude Code 高级技巧
  3. 开始构建团队知识库

记住,工具只是辅助,团队协作的核心还是人与人之间的沟通和信任!